INTERNAL MEMO — Sales Leads

Subject: Warranty-Cost Overrun on the Ferrowind Line

Warranty claims on the Ferrowind compressor series are running well above forecast, largely due to seal failures in units shipped before the March revision. The overrun is absorbing margin that was earmarked for channel incentives. Until the revised units clear inventory, avoid extended-warranty upsells on affected stock and direct claim queries to the service desk. How this affects our commercial plans is outlined below.

board note of yagap-fajog: Gross margin on Druael came in at 15 percent against a plan of 10 percent. Only 9 of the 140 pilot accounts renewed Druael, so a churn review is set for January 15.

## Runbook: Planner Regression Checks — Corvid DB

When reviewing changes touching the Corvid query planner, run the frozen workload suite before approving. Compare plan hashes against the baseline set; any join-order drift on the top fifty queries requires sign-off from the storage team. Pay particular attention to cardinality estimates on partitioned tables. Baseline artifacts, diff tooling, and the approval checklist are published on the page below.

dashboard of yagug-yafop = https://sonarqube.zarqeldata.corp/pipeline/run/ticket/job/a05c978b94bd721e

## Configuration

If you're building plugins for Quercus, the N+1 fix means resolvers now batch through the loader layer automatically — set `BATCH_WINDOW_MS` (we use 4) and `MAX_BATCH_SIZE` to tune it. Nested lookups should drop dramatically. The loader talks to the metrics collector using an API secret, set on the next line.

env line for kawif-fadug: RELAY_SECRET20=06912eabac08d98736ad

Subject: Cold storage cut-over complete

Team,

The Frostbin archive cut-over finished last night. All cold buckets now route through the new Hallveig archiver; legacy write paths are disabled. Retention policies carried over unchanged. Old credentials were revoked this morning. Please verify access logging on your side. For the audit record, the archiver's live settings are below.

deployment values, bahop-tahog:
[kasvan]
port = 11211
team = kasdor
host = kasvan.orvexforge.example
region = lower-3
access_code = ac_76e68d
timeout_ms = 2000